Since Meta updated the Android file scoping rules on Quest headsets, directly moving files on the device has become more difficult. The most reliable way to sideload mods is by using a computer or an Android smartphone. Method 1: Using a PC via USB Cable (Most Reliable)

is the act of installing software (applications, files, or patches) onto a device without using the official app store. For Android-based headsets like the Meta Quest 2, Quest 3, or Quest Pro , sideloading means transferring files from a PC to the headset via a USB cable, bypassing the Meta Horizon Store.
